Let our guard down after 2nd to last run of a nice day of water skiing and rope got sucked up in starboard engine. Check port engine see dealer alert come on. We got the room out and it runs fine. Turn off and on, same alert. We are at 10 % fuel. Advice, thoughts?
 
Do the following 3-5 times in a row to clear the error.

  1. Batteries off
  2. Batteries on
  3. Start both engines
  4. Stop both engines
  5. Master key off (if you have e series)
  6. Go to step 1

If what @Julian suggests doesn’t work, you might want to pull the pump. It’s possible there’s a small piece of the rope that’s still jammed in the space where the shaft goes into the hull.

Thank You..Thank You! I owe you a beer!

I was getting the alarm with Normal code, so I thought I would have to take it to the Dealership to clear it. The boat has never been back since purchase (7 years ago). ?
I tried everything before your sequence. Its back up and running with no alarms. Still had original Interstate starting battery, so I replaced it while I was going through this, since its also 7 years old with never a problem. I have a house battery I added a couple of years ago. Original battery 24M-XHD to same battery new model # M-24MS $124.00, if it helps anyone.

212SD. Same issue last year. The battery on/off technique did not work But started each engine separately engine forward and reverse stopped and started and code cleared.
